ASIA

Asia-Pac stocks were mostly positive albeit with gains capped amid the lack of fresh catalysts from over the weekend and as participants await this week’s key risk events including the FOMC minutes which will be released on Tuesday due to the holiday-shortened trading week stateside for Thanksgiving Day. ASX 200 (+0.1%) finished marginally higher as strength in energy and financials was partly offset by losses in utilities and miners, while a quiet data calendar further added to the non-committal mood. Nikkei 225 (-0.4%) swung between gains and losses in which an early rally saw the index climb above 33,850 and print its highest level since 1990, before wiping out all its gains and more. Hang Seng (+1.9%) and Shanghai Comp. (+0.5%) outperformed amid resilience in tech and with the property sector underpinned by support pledges, while China’s latest benchmark 1-year and 5-year Loan Prime Rates were unsurprisingly maintained at 3.45% and 4.20%, respectively.
